Who are we looking for?
We are looking for a Research & Development (R&D) Project Manager based out of our Piscataway, NJ site. The R&D Project Manager will be working within a global team of R&D scientists and Applications Engineers and in coordination with Business Unit leaders, Sales and Development partners. You will be responsible for overseeing Applications Projects related to Circuit Board Assembly (CBA), reinforcement (underfill and Edgebond), and protection (conformal coating) materials and deliver to internal and external customers high quality services within budget and defined plans.
What will you be doing?
- Take overall responsibility for planning and managing both internal and external projects related to the development of Electronics Assembly Solutions, with a primary focus on Circuit Board Assembly.
- Facilitate project meetings, providing timely updates to management and relevant stakeholders on the status of the project, including budget, task completion, timelines, risks, and scope.
- Collaborate with global Application Centers (US, Europe, Asia) and internal teams to ensure the right expertise is employed in defining, planning, and executing projects.
- Develop and manage cost, time, and resource plans for projects; assess risks and define effective countermeasures.
- Manage risks and issues by identifying potential constraints related to activities and timelines, and lead efforts to find solutions that mitigate project impacts.
- Proactively notify management of any issues, risks, or concerns that could affect project success.
- Work alongside a team of internal Project Managers to develop and maintain comprehensive portfolio management processes.
- Collaborate closely with Line of Business Project Managers, Product Managers, Manufacturing, and Quality teams to ensure alignment and smooth flow of up-to-date information.
- Act as a mentor to empower local technical teams in adopting and executing effective project management practices.
